    @cdnmoneymaker93_xbl said in XP Cap:

    For those concerned let's do some math

    35k daily XP limit
    350k boss pack reward.

    35k x 10 days = 350k

    Based on this if you just earned the daily xp and no other xp rewards it would take 10 days to get to the boss pack and 18 days to get to 600k.

    Seeing as the shortest program to date was 21 days that is easily obtained.

    Now based on that and the amount of people complaing that they earn more then the 35k per day does that mean you are to the boss pretty quick and then hit 600k not to long after so I have to ask what happen when you hit 600k and xp means nothing??? Do you stop playing for the next 12-17 days before the next program???

    There is alot of people upset about this but I don't know if they actually understand how this all works or why they are really upset

    Because it isn’t linear. Many people play very little during the week and a lot when they have time on weekends.
